Why Consider Building a Team?

The benefits of assembling a strong real estate team are compelling. Firstly, it allows for scalability. You can handle more leads, manage more transactions, and expand your market reach without burning out. Imagine being able to specialize: you focus on listing appointments, while a buyer’s agent handles viewings, and an admin assistant keeps the paperwork flowing smoothly. This specialization boosts efficiency and client satisfaction.

Secondly, a team can significantly improve your work-life balance. Delegating tasks frees up your time to focus on high-impact activities, pursue new lead generation strategies, or simply enjoy more time with family and friends. It also creates a support system, allowing for shared knowledge, mentorship, and a collective drive towards success, which is especially valuable in the competitive Long Island market.

Key Steps to a Successful Team Launch

So, how do you go about building a team that actually works? It starts with a clear vision. What kind of team do you envision? Will it be a small, tight-knit group focused on specific niches, or a larger operation aiming for broader market dominance? Define your goals, values, and the kind of culture you want to cultivate.

Next, identify the roles you need to fill. Don’t just hire for the sake of hiring. Are you overwhelmed with administrative tasks? A capable assistant might be your first hire. Drowning in buyer leads you can’t service effectively? A dedicated buyer’s agent is essential. Think about where your time is best spent and what tasks can be effectively delegated.

Finally, recruit smart and implement robust systems. Look for individuals who not only have a strong work ethic but also align with your team’s values and have a genuine passion for real estate, ideally with good local knowledge of the Long Island area. Once you have your team, clear communication, consistent training, and well-defined processes for everything from lead conversion to transaction management are crucial. These systems ensure everyone knows their role, expectations are met, and your team operates like a well-oiled machine.

Building a real estate team is a journey, not a sprint. It requires careful planning, smart hiring, and ongoing support. But with the right strategy, it can transform your business, amplify your reach, and help you achieve the next level of success.
